handle skipping bad rows in LazilyCompacted path

it's easy to handle skipping bad rows during compation in the PreCompacted
(merged-in-memory) path and we have done this for a long time. It is harder in
the LazilyCompacted path since we have already started writing data when we
discover that some of the source rows cannot be deserialized. This adds
mark/reset to SSTableWriter so compaction can skip back to the beginning in
these circumstances.
